Ankle sprains account for 67 to 72% of all football player-related injuries to the ankle [ 3, 5, 9, 11, 12 ]. The ankle joint sprain rate in amateur and professional football players is 2.16 and 0.17 per 1000 h of exposure, respectively [ 5, 11 ]. Most ankle injuries in footballers are caused by player’s ...
Web14 de jan. de 2024 · The history of an ankle sprain is usually of an inversion-type twist of the foot followed by pain and swelling. Ask the patient about the mechanism of injury, as well as why, when, where, and how it occurred. The therapist squeezes the lower leg to compress the tibia and fibula. The test is positive if it reproduces symptoms.
